"A Cobbler in his Workshop" is a painting by the Flemish artist David Teniers the Younger, showing a fascinating aspect of everyday life in the 17th century. This masterpiece captures the essence of the Baroque style and stands out for its carefully crafted composition, its use of color and its detailed rendering of the scene.

In terms of artistic style, "A Cobbler in his Workshop" exhibits the typical characteristics of the Flemish Baroque. Teniers the Younger was known for his ability to depict scenes of everyday life in great detail and realism, and this painting is no exception. Every object in the shoemaker's workshop is meticulously represented, from the scattered tools to the finished shoes and materials used in shoemaking.

The composition of the painting is balanced and harmonious. The shoemaker, the protagonist of the scene, is in the center of the composition, surrounded by his work team. His posture and expression reflect his dedication and focus on his craft. The light that enters through the window illuminates the scene, highlighting the details and creating a dramatic effect in the work.

As for colour, Teniers the Younger uses a palette of warm and earthy tones, which reinforce the feeling of warmth and comfort in the workshop. The colors are harmoniously combined, creating a cozy and realistic atmosphere. The artist also uses subtle contrasts of light and shadow to highlight the different elements of the scene and give them depth.

The story behind "A Cobbler in his Workshop" is intriguing. Although the exact story behind the painting is unknown, it is believed that Teniers the Younger may have been influenced by his father, David Teniers the Elder, who was also a painter and used to depict scenes of everyday life. This particular painting shows the importance and value of manual labor in 17th century society, as well as the dedication and pride that artisans took in their craft.

Despite its relatively small size (37 x 28 cm), "A Cobbler in his Workshop" is a work of art containing a wealth of detail and emotion. It is a window into everyday life in the 17th century and a masterful representation of the Flemish Baroque style. This painting by David Teniers the Younger invites us to reflect on the power of art to capture the beauty and depth of ordinary life.
